Nate Balducci, marketing representative for Rocky Mountain Cannabis, explained the dispensary is recreational only, but offers a variety of products from around the state to enjoy.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e go around the state and cherry pick the best quality products, which gives us the ability to test out new products and see if we like them, get rid of the ones we don\u2019t and continuously upgrade those products and make sure they are the best on the market,\u201d Balducci said.<\/p>\n<p>The store\u2019s selection includes all the dispensary staples, including flower, concentrates, edibles and topicals.<\/p>\n<p>Since all of the products are handpicked, each store is able to customize its offerings for the specific customers they serve. Rocky Mountain Cannabis\u2019 location in Fraser is its fifth store.<\/p>\n<p>Aside from the quality products, Balducci said the dispensary also aims for quality service. Budtenders are approachable to make customers feel comfortable and knowledgeable to answer any questions.<\/p>\n<p>\u201c(Budtenders) spend one-on-one time with our customers to find a product best suited to their needs based on their questions, what they\u2019ve tried in the past and what we have in our shop,\u201d he said. \u201cWe can\u2019t wait to meet the locals up there and the tourists stopping through. We\u2019re looking forward to building those relationships with our customers.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Despite the quality, Balducci said Rocky Mountain Cannabis strives to provide options across the price spectrum and offers three pricing tiers for flower.
